So with your requirements you are looking for a 84, 85, or 86 911. Those are the only years a 3.2L was offered with a 915.
The 1987, 88, and 89 Carrera came with the G50 transmission. Good luck with the hunt. Make sure to get a pre-purchase inspection done, take your time, and enjoy the process.
